Can you upgrade your version of vista by changing the product key?

I currently have windows vista home premium installed on my system. I also
own a copy of windows vista ultimate that I got from my university. I know
that every vista CD comes all versions of vista on them and that all features
are installed on your system when you install vista but they are locked based
on the product key you enter. I was wondering if it's possible to unlock
these features by just changing the product key in the control panel or do
you have to do a full upgrade. I also checked out the windows anytime
upgrade but the only way to use that seems to be to purchase it first, it
doesn't seem to allow you to use that if you already have a key.

Ultimately, I just want to upgrade to vista ultimate without losing any of
my system settings and program functionality.

Have Home Premium running normally.
Just insert the ultimate DVD in the Drive, and do an upgrade from it.

You should keep all your Data and applications intact!
Definitely make a back up copy of your Data before starting!!!!!!!

Also, disable your anti-virus(preferably uninstall, then reinstall later if
you have the media for it) while upgrading.

Disconnect USB peripherals other then mouse and keyboard as well.

Vista only installs the files necessary for the version you are installing.
Vista Ultimate has the largest installation footprint as it has all
features.
You can do an upgrade installation from a retail upgrade, or full version
of Ultimate. If your Vista Ultimate is OEM you cannot upgrade, and
will have to do a clean install.
